- the invention relates to a feed tube for fastening elements with a circular head for a fixing device, made of transparent material, according to the preamble of claim 1.
- a feed tube for fastening elements with a circular head for a fixing device, made of transparent material is known from the document DE 19 541 674 ..
- the application applies to all types of fasteners using fasteners having a head and a rod. It is therefore particularly applicable to sealing devices for driving nails or to automatic screwdrivers for screwing screws. The following description will often refer to sealing devices, but the applicant does not intend to be limited to this type of device.
- the nails are introduced into the barrel of the apparatus, in front of the weight, by a flexible supply tube extending between the barrel, downstream, and a funnel, upstream, funnel for receiving a nail-carrying case that is dropped and slide into the tube after unlocking the bottom of the funnel.
- the flexible supply tubes are made of transparent material to know the filling state of the feed tube. Now, after a certain use and therefore friction of nails, essentially by their circular head against the inner wall of the tube, this wall becomes opaque.
- the present invention aims to preserve the quality of transparency of the feed tube.
- the invention relates to a fastener supply tube, with a circular head, for a fixing device, in transparent material, characterized in that its effective inner section is not circular.
- the inner wall of the tube is longitudinally ribbed, the ribs may be reported on an original inner wall of circular section, in the form of gadroons material different from that of the tube.
- the inner section of the tube is substantially polygonal, for example triangular.
- the inner section of the tube has a substantially star-shaped curvilinear shape.
- the sealing apparatus 100 which is the exemplary fixing apparatus considered here, is used in a substantially vertical position by the user, who can introduce into a funnel 101 provided for this purpose a case-loader containing nails 1. After unlocking the funnel 101, the nails 1 slide in a flexible tube 10, to the front of a feeder for indirect fire, in a buffer guide 102. The user then has no more than to actuate a trigger 103 to drive the nails in the support by the weight.
- the present invention aims to impose the nail 1 some inner portions of the tube for its contact with the latter, allowing the rest of the inner surface to remain transparent.
- the effective inner wall 21 of a tube 20 is rib longitudinally, the ribs 23 being shaped so that the contact 22 between the side wall 3 of the circular head 2 of the nail 1 and the effective inner wall 21 of the tube 20 it can only be done at the level of the longitudinal ribs 23.
- the inner surface 21 will be opacified only at the ribs 23.
- the ribs 23 are here directly injected with the remainder of the inner wall 21 of the tube 20, from the same material as that of the tube 20.
- the effective inner surface 31 of the tube 30 results from the addition of the initial circular inner surface and the inner surface of the gadroons. This is in fact the initial inner surface, except at the locations of the gadroons 33 where the inner surface taken into account is that of the gadroons 33, until the latter moves away from the center of the tube that does away from it the initial inner surface.
- the side wall 3 of the circular head 2 of the nail 1 can not come into contact (32) with the effective inner surface 31 of the tube 30 at the level of the flutes 33.
- the inner surface 31 will therefore be opacified that at the level of the gadroons 33.
- the dimensions of the tube 40 are shaped so that the side wall 3 of the circular head 2 of the nail 1 can never come into contact (42) with the dihedrons 43 of the inner surface 41 of the tube 40.
- the inner surface 41 it will not be opacified at the level of the dihedrons 43.
- the choice of the dimensions of the tube 40 affects of course the proportion of inner surface 41 that never comes into contact with the nails 1.
- a tube 50 with an effective inner section 51 of substantially curvilinear star shape is here shaped so that the side wall 3 of the circular head 2 of the nail 1 can never come into contact (52) with rounded dihedrals 53 of the star shape.
- the inner surface 51 will therefore not be opacified at the level of the dihedrons 53.

Claims (7)
- Tube (20, 30, 40, 50), made of transparent material, for supplying fastening means (1), having a circular head (2), for a fastener driving tool (100), characterized in that its effective internal cross section (21, 31, 41, 51) is not circular in order to preserve the transparency of the tube so that its filling state can be seen.
- Tube (20, 30) according to Claim 1, the internal wall (21, 31) of which is longitudinally ribbed (23, 33).
- Tube (20) according to Claim 2, the ribs (23) of which are made of the same material as the tube (20).
- Tube (30) according to Claim 2, the ribs (33) of which include knurls (33) made of a different material from the tube (30).
- Tube (40) according to Claim 1, the internal cross section (41) of which is approximately polygonal.
- Tube (40) according to Claim 5, the internal cross section (41) of which is approximately triangular.
- Tube (50) according to Claim 1, the internal cross section (51) of which is of an approximately star-shaped curved form.
